    how do you know when a weapon skill stacks with sneak attack and trick attack? cuz some attacks dont work with sneak how do you know when they do work

        • #5
          It says in the weaponskill description in the help text at the top of the screen whether it's elemental. Gust slash is indeed elemental.

          Physical weaponskills will all stack. The 1x hit that just add status effects will stack, but do the same damage as a regular SA. Really just better for boosting the damage on one to end a skillchain with.
